/*
 * MAX_PICKUP_RADIUS_KM controls the Fenwick dispatch heuristic for
 * assigning drivers in the Ostermont metro zone. We score candidates by
 * distance, then break ties by idle time; widening this radius past 6 km
 * caused assignment thrashing in load tests, so change it only with a
 * fresh simulation run. Reviewers: the simulation harness records results
 * against the build token shown on the next line.
 */

build token for fajop-bawif: htk9_96d65e784

## Building Access — Spares Room (Hullbrook Annex)

Contractors: the spare hardware room is down the east corridor on the ground floor, third door on the left. Sign in at the front desk first and grab a visitor lanyard. Anything you take out, jot it in the blue logbook — yes, even the little stuff. The door self-locks, so don't wedge it. To get in, punch in the code below.

staff pass of hagug-taguf = bdg-HJ-9

Expansion: Veldmark Region (Managers Only)

Quick update for the board: the Veldmark push is officially on. We've signed the distribution deal with Corrow & Sons, and the Branwick office opens in April. Hiring starts with six field roles. Regulatory clearance came through faster than expected, so we're pulling the launch forward a quarter. Pricing will mirror our Ostvale model initially. The strategic reasoning sits in the note directly below.

management briefing: Only 3 of the 140 pilot accounts renewed Druwyn, so a churn review is set for April 15.

## Changed defaults

Heads up: the Ledgerline tax-rate lookup cache now defaults to a 15-minute TTL instead of 24 hours. Turns out rates in the Veldt County sandbox were going stale mid-demo, which was embarrassing. Eviction is now LRU rather than FIFO, and the cache warms on boot. If you're reviewing, check that nothing hardcodes the old TTL. The new defaults land as follows.

deployment values, bajop-taweg:
holwyn:
  log_level: debug
  metrics_host: metrics.holwyn.zemvarsys.internal
  pool_size: 32

Subject: Cron drift investigation — context for your first shift

Hi, and welcome to the rotation. We're tracking drift in the Hollowbay job runner: plugin-scheduled crons fire up to 40 seconds late under load. If a plugin author reports missed triggers, capture the runner's tick log before restarting — it's the only evidence we get. Current findings and the triage checklist are on the page below.

wiki page, hawep-fajop: https://jira.tolvaqsys.internal/projects/projects/pages/pages